Creamy Corn and Bacon Bake

Image of Creamy Corn and Bacon Bake
Nutriscore Rating: 61/100

Indulge in the ultimate comfort food with this Creamy Corn and Bacon Bake—a rich, cheesy casserole bursting with flavor and perfect for cozy gatherings. This easy-to-make side dish features sweet, tender corn enveloped in a velvety béchamel sauce made with whole milk, heavy cream, and melted sharp cheddar cheese. Crispy bacon and golden panko breadcrumbs create a crunchy topping, while a hint of paprika adds a subtle smoky depth. With just 15 minutes of prep and a short bake, this recipe is ideal for busy weeknights or as a crowd-pleasing addition to your holiday table. Serve it warm, garnished with fresh parsley, for a dish that’s as visually appealing as it is delicious!

🥘 Ingredients

14 items
  • 8 slices bacon
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 1 medium yellow onion, finely diced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
  • 1.5 cups whole milk
  • 0.5 cups heavy cream
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 teaspoons black pepper
  • 0.5 teaspoons ground paprika
  • 3 cups canned corn, drained
  • 1.5 cups shredded sharp cheddar cheese
  • 0.5 cups panko breadcrumbs
  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ped

📝 Instructions

10 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ease a 9x9-inch baking dish.

2

Cook the bacon slices in a large skillet over medium heat until crispy. Transfer to a paper towel-lined plate to drain and crumble. Reserve 1 tablespoon of bacon grease in the skillet.

3

In the same skillet, melt the unsalted butter with the reserved bacon grease over medium heat. Add the diced onion and sauté for 3-4 minutes until translucent. Stir in the minced garlic and cook for an additional 1 minute.

4

Sprinkle the flour over the onion and garlic mixture and whisk constantly for about 1-2 minutes to cook out the raw flour taste.

5

Gradually pour in the whole milk and heavy cream while whisking to create a smooth sauce. Simmer for 2-3 minutes until it thickens.

6

Season the sauce with salt, black pepper, and paprika. Stir in the drained corn and 1 cup of the shredded cheddar cheese until fully combined.

7

Pour the corn mixture into the prepared baking dish. Sprinkle the remaining 0.5 cup of shredded cheddar cheese evenly over the top.

8

In a small bowl, combine the panko breadcrumbs with the crumbled bacon. Sprinkle this mixture evenly over the cheese layer.

9

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the cheese is bubbly and the top is golden brown.

10

Remove from the oven and let the dish cool for 5 minutes. Garnish with fresh parsley before serving. Enjoy!
